Conveniences and Risks of Refractive Surgery



While refractive surgical procedure can offer life-changing advantages, it's necessary to weigh these versus the potential risks involved. Lots of people experience boosted vision, reduced dependency on glasses or call lenses, and improved lifestyle. You could find everyday tasks, like driving or working out, much easier without visual help.

However, dangers such as dry eyes, glare, halos, and even vision loss can occur. It's important to have realistic assumptions and recognize that outcomes can vary. Not everyone is a suitable prospect, and pre-existing problems can complicate results.

Consulting with your eye care professional will certainly aid you evaluate whether the benefits exceed the risks in your specific situation, directing you towards a well-informed choice.
